"Benefit programs" refers to the various policies, plans, or initiatives provided by companies, organizations, or governments to support and assist individuals or groups. These programs often offer advantages such as healthcare, retirement savings, paid time off, or other perks to ensure the well-being and satisfaction of the beneficiaries. Full definition
